  4. HCG and DHT to lower SHBG?

    HCG is the bioidentical form of Luteinizing Hormone, the signal from the brain to your testicles to produce testosterone. Taking supplemental testosterone will suppress your body's release of luteinizing hormone and the production of testosterone. This hormonal suppression also curtails the...

  16. Any love for Betaine Anhydrous Or HMB?

    Betaine could improve your performance in the gym by increasing your aerobic capacity, allowing you to work out longer and harder. Studies also suggest betaine helps improve body composition, arm size, bench press work capacity, and overall power.
